COVER:
WOODY ALLEN |
FEATURES :
Big Funerals - The Hollywood gangster, 1927 - 1933 (Pix include George Bancroft, Edward G. Robinson, Paul Muni).
Hooverville West - The Hollywood G-Man, 1934 - 1945 (Pix include Robert Taylor, Leo Carillo, William Powell, Clark Gable, Preston Foster, Lawrence Tierney).
Realism and Revolution - Comolli's La Cecilia and Godard's Numero Deux.
JOHN M. STAHL: The Man Who Understood Women (Pix include Irene Dunne, John Boles, Gene Tierney, Vincent Price, Cornel Wilde, Robert Taylor, Melvyn Douglas, Ruth Hussey, Gregory Peck, Maureen O'Hara, Rex Harrison, Margaret Sullavan).
Television: Michael Kerbel on Scanning.
Independents: Gary Beydler - Subversive Mysteries.
Guest Column: George W.S. Trow on Annie Hall (Includes pic of Woody Allen & Diane Keaton).
The Industry: Jan Dawson on the Filmverlag Follies (Includes pic of Hark Bohm).
MANNY FARBER & PATRICIA PATTERSON interviewed (Pix include John McIntyre, Jay C. Flippen, James Stewart, Walter Brennan).
One day in the life of One Life to Live (Includes pic of Michael Pressman & Katherine Glass).
Cinemannerism: The Great British Phantasmagoria by Raymond Durgnat (Pix include Jack McGowran, Monica Vitti, Terence Stamp, Elton John, Roger Daltrey). |
